2 回答

TA貢獻(xiàn)1776條經(jīng)驗 獲得超12個贊
substr(A,5,1)函數(shù)是從一個字符串變量值A(chǔ)中的第5個字符開始取出一個字符值。
substr(A,5,1)='0' 這應(yīng)該是判斷取出的第5個字符值是否為字符'0' ?是個邏輯值?

TA貢獻(xiàn)2012條經(jīng)驗 獲得超12個贊
一、substr函數(shù)在oracle中使用表示被截取的字符串或字符串表達(dá)式。和instr()函數(shù)不同,instr()函數(shù)是要截取的字符串在源字符串中的“位置”,substr()函數(shù)是截取字符串的“內(nèi)容”。
二、substr函數(shù)返回字符串的一部分。如果 參數(shù)start 是負(fù)數(shù)且 length 小于或等于 start,則 length 為 0。
三、substr是C++語言函數(shù),主要功能是復(fù)制子字符串,要求從指定位置開始,并具有指定的長度。
定義和用法:
basic_string::substr
basic_string substr(size_type _Off = 0,size_type _Count = npos) const;
參數(shù)
_Off
所需的子字符串的起始位置。字符串中第一個字符的索引為 0,默認(rèn)值為0.
_Count
復(fù)制的字符數(shù)目
返回值
一個子字符串,從其指定的位置開始
- 2 回答
- 0 關(guān)注
- 100 瀏覽
添加回答
舉報